现在编程学习最推荐的领域包括1、人工智能(AI)、2、Web开发、3、移动应用开发以及4、数据科学。其中,人工智能(AI)以其在多个行业中的广泛应用而脱颖而出。从自动化和优化业务流程到开发智能系统和应用程序,AI技术正快速成为未来技术发展的核心。掌握此领域的技术不仅可以打开职业生涯的多种可能性,还能为高速发展的技术世界做出贡献。
一、人工智能(AI)
人工智能,作为当前最具潜力的技术之一,它的学习不仅涉及到算法和数据处理,还包括机器学习、深度学习、自然语言处理等多个子领域。掌握这些技能,能让学习者在自动驾驶、医疗健康、金融科技等多个前沿领域拥有强大的竞争力和宽广的职业道路。
二、WEB开发
Web开发分为前端和后端两大领域,是编程学习中的经典领域。前端开发涉及HTML、CSS、JavaScript等技术,负责网站的外观和用户交互;而后端开发则确保网站的功能和服务器交互实现,通常需要掌握数据库、服务器、API等知识。学习Web开发不仅可以帮助你构建个人项目,还能为进入互联网公司打下坚实基础。
三、移动应用开发
随着智能手机的普及,移动应用成为人们日常生活中不可或缺的部分。移动应用开发分为iOS和Android两大平台,涉及Swift、Kotlin、Flutter等语言。掌握移动应用开发,不仅可以开发出面向广大用户的应用程序,还有望在移动互联网时代占据一席之地。
四、数据科学
数据科学集统计学、数据分析、机器学习和编程等多种技能于一体,专注于从海量数据中提取有价值的信息。它在金融、营销、健康医疗等领域有着广泛的应用。学习数据科学,可以帮助你在数据驱动的世界中做出更加明智的决策,构建数据产品,或者洞察业务趋势。
学习编程的过程中,实践是检验真理的唯一标准。选择任一领域深入学习并不断实践,将是编程学习的关键。此外,持续关注行业动态和技术发展,以及参与开源项目或社区,也能大大加速学习进步。在编程的世界里,不断学习和适应新技术是保持竞争力的必经之路。
相关问答FAQs:
1. 作为初学者,编程界面推荐哪些好用的工具?
-
首先,我推荐使用Visual Studio Code。它是一个免费的源代码编辑器,具有强大的功能和丰富的扩展库。它支持多种编程语言,包括C++、Python、JavaScript等,非常适合初学者使用。
-
其次,如果你想学习Web开发,那么Atom也是一个不错的选择。它是由GitHub开发的免费文本编辑器,可以满足你对前端开发的需求,支持HTML、CSS和JavaScript等语言。
-
最后,如果你对数据科学和机器学习有兴趣,那么Jupyter Notebook是一个非常好的工具。它是一个交互式笔记本,可以在浏览器中编写和运行Python代码,并可以生成漂亮的数据可视化结果。
2. 如何选择合适的编程语言进行学习?
-
首先,你需要考虑你的学习目标。如果你想开发移动应用程序,那么学习Java或者Kotlin是一个不错的选择;如果你对数据科学感兴趣,那么Python是一个非常好的选择;如果你想开发网站,那么学习HTML、CSS和JavaScript是必备的。
-
其次,你可以考虑语言的易学性。一些编程语言比较容易入门,而一些则比较复杂。如果你是个初学者,那么选择一个易学的语言会更加有帮助。
-
最后,你可以考虑该语言的应用领域和就业市场需求。一些编程语言在某些领域的需求非常高,掌握这些语言可以为你的就业增加竞争力。
3. 如何提高编程技能?
-
首先,多动手实践是提高编程技能的关键。通过编写实际的代码和解决问题,你可以更好地理解和掌握编程的概念和技巧。你可以参加一些编程挑战、编程竞赛或者加入开源项目,这都是非常好的学习方式。
-
其次,多阅读优秀的代码也是提高技能的一种方式。你可以读一些开源项目的源代码,了解其他开发者是如何解决问题和组织代码的。
-
最后,不断学习新的技术和框架也是提高编程技能的重要途径。编程领域发展很快,新的技术和框架层出不穷。跟上时代的潮流,学习并掌握新的技术将使你在职场上具备竞争力。
希望以上回答能对你有所帮助,祝你学习编程的过程愉快!
文章标题:现在编程学什么好学,发布者:worktile,转载请注明出处:https://worktile.com/kb/p/1587876